Benchmark Capital

Ah, Benchmark. We remember when you had actual information on your site — about your partners, assistants, portfolio companies and board seats. We kind of liked that site, if we can be so honest. But you thought it was time to move in a new direction, and it’s easy to appreciate why. After all, it’s 2013; Benchmark has been killing it for pretty much 18 years straight at this point. Why not create a very minimalist site that basically communicates to visiting entrepreneurs that without a personal connection to the firm, they should just walk into the ocean?
